The Genesis: Invention and Innovation

The concept of inflatable structures can be traced back to the early 20th century, with the invention of inflatable tents and boats. However, it wasn't until the late 1950s that the first modern inflatable structure resembling a bouncy castle was born. In 1959, John Scurlock, a mechanical engineer from Louisiana, USA, accidentally stumbled upon the idea while experimenting with inflatable covers for tennis courts. He noticed how his employees enjoyed bouncing on the inflatable covers during breaks, sparking the idea of creating a dedicated play structure.

Early Days: From Air Mattresses to Castle Fortresses

Scurlock founded the company "Space Walk" and began manufacturing the first inflatable structures for recreational purposes. These early versions were simplistic compared to today's elaborate designs, resembling more of an air mattress with walls than a castle. Nonetheless, they captured the imagination of children and quickly gained popularity at fairs, amusement parks, and backyard parties.

As the demand for inflatable play structures grew, so did the designs. In the 1970s, innovations such as reinforced seams, improved materials, and more intricate designs transformed bouncy castles into elaborate fortresses complete with turrets, slides, and obstacles. These advancements made them not only safer but also more entertaining, cementing their status as must-have attractions at events.

Safety Concerns and Regulation

With the increasing popularity of bouncy castles came growing concerns about safety. Accidents, though rare, highlighted the need for stricter regulations and safety standards. In response, organizations such as the ASTM International (formerly known as the American Society for Testing and Materials) developed guidelines for the design, operation, and maintenance of inflatable amusement devices.

These guidelines addressed key safety considerations, such as proper anchoring, inflation pressure, and supervision, helping to mitigate risks and ensure a safer experience for users. Additionally, manufacturers implemented design improvements, such as reinforced seams, cushioned surfaces, and emergency exits, further enhancing the safety of bouncy castles.
